Datas no IBConsole Parece Fácil

Firebird

03/07/2003

Olá pessoal,

Como faço para dar um select no ibconsole filtrando registros por data.

No banco a data está gravada assim: 27/06/2003. Quando faço o select
com a cláusula ´where dataemissao = 27/06/2003´ dá erro de conversão de data.

O que devo fazer???


Leandro Marques

Leandro Marques

Curtidas 0

Respostas

Afarias

Afarias

03/07/2003

existem vários formatos de data no IB, um deles é:

´mm/dd/yyyy´


GOSTEI 0
Fred

Fred

03/07/2003

voce colocou as aspas ´26/06/2003´ na data


GOSTEI 0
Afarias

Afarias

03/07/2003

´dd/mm/yyyy´ não é um formato de data válido para o IB!


T+


GOSTEI 0
Torres Delphi

Torres Delphi

03/07/2003

Tambem estou tendo este problema, por isso vim ao forum. Qdo faco o select pelo ISQL (estou usando IB), aparece, por exemplo: 25-may-2003.

Se eu fizer um select filtrando a data desde modo, retorna dados, caso contrario nao vem nada.

Sera que eh preciso configurar algo na BDE?


GOSTEI 0
Torres Delphi

Torres Delphi

03/07/2003

Tambem estou tendo este problema, por isso vim ao forum. Qdo faco o select pelo ISQL (estou usando IB), aparece, por exemplo: 25-may-2003.

Se eu fizer um select filtrando a data desde modo, retorna dados, caso contrario nao vem nada.

Sera que eh preciso configurar algo na BDE?


GOSTEI 0
Afarias

Afarias

03/07/2003

>> Qdo faco o select pelo ISQL (estou usando IB), aparece, por exemplo: 25-may-2003. Se eu fizer um select filtrando a data desde modo, retorna dados, caso contrario nao vem nada.


SIM, ´dd-mmm-yyyy´ é outro formato de data válida no IB

(assim como ´mm/dd/yyyy´)


>> Sera que eh preciso configurar algo na BDE?

O ISQL não usa BDE para acessar o IB. Configurar BDE não ajuda!

Tudo q vc precisa fazer é usar um dos formatos de data válidas do IB


T+


GOSTEI 0
POSTAR